Output e996e7fee525f90314f7fa64d4492f8705eacdb23707846ef8aa22d7a2548de4:3

value
29652606
script pubkey
OP_0 OP_PUSHBYTES_20 1bdf1175aeb9bea5b55ebe9df38552a7d0a2c882
address
bc1qr003zadwhxl2td27h6wl8p2j5lg29jyzdzmgsx
transaction
e996e7fee525f90314f7fa64d4492f8705eacdb23707846ef8aa22d7a2548de4
spent
true